Amazon Prime Video revealed this Monday (7) the premiere date of the 2nd and final season of Carnival Rowa fantasy series starring Cara Delevingne and Orlando Bloom.
You first two episodes will be released on February 17, 2023. Check out the premiere date of all chapters of the season:
Plan your trip to the Row now. Here’s your Season 2 schedule:
Episodes 1 & 2: February 17
Episodes 3 & 4: February 24
Episodes 5 & 6: March 3
Episodes 7 & 8: March 10
Episodes 9 & 10: March 17 pic.twitter.com/yXJLwsUCKO— Carnival Row (@CarnivalRow) November 7, 2022
The news is a relief to fans, who have been waiting for new episodes of the series for more than three years. This is because production had to be stopped due to the covid-19 pandemic in 2020.
The ten new episodes will follow “former Inspector Rycroft Philostrate, better known as Philo, (Orlando Bloom) investigating a series of grotesque murders that fuel social tensions” points out the synopsis of the season.
“Vignette Stonemoss (Cara Delevingne) and the Black Raven plot revenge for the unjust oppression they suffer at the hands of the leaders of the human bourgeoisie, Jonah Breakspear (Arty Froushan) and Sophie Longerbane (Caroline Ford). Tourmaline (Karla Crome) inherits the supernatural powers that threaten their fate and the future of the entire group.”

The history of Carnival Row shows a city inhabited by humans and magical creatures. One day, a crime spree begins and a detective sets out to find the serial killer responsible for the deaths of the mystical figures. Everything changes when he ends up becoming the prime suspect.
In addition to the main duo, the series’ cast includes David Gyasi, Tamzin Merchant, Andrew Gower and Karla Crome.
